Each extra magnitude unit releases about 32 times more energy: an M5 is not "a bit stronger" than an M4 — it is a different league.

Energy estimated with the standard Gutenberg–Richter relation; an average lightning bolt ≈ 1 billion joules. Indicative values.

The race of the seismic waves

Two waves set off from the hypocentre: the faster P wave arrives first with a sharp jolt; the S wave carries the actual shaking.

P waves — the first sharp jolt (~6 km/s)S waves — the strongest shaking (~3.5 km/s)

For the same magnitude, a shallow earthquake is felt much more than a deep one: the energy starts closer to the surface.

Within 50 km of this epicentre, a magnitude ≥ 2 earthquake has occurred on average this often: 7165 events in the last 12 years of the INGV catalogue.

An average computed on the recent past: it tells how used this area is to shaking, not when the next quake will come — earthquakes cannot be predicted.
